Fish - 15 Pieces
Chilli powder - 21/2 Tablespoon
Coriander powder - 1 Teaspoon (optional)
Turmeric - A pinch
Ginger ground Two Tablespoon
Garlic - 4 Cloves
Small onion sliced - 10
Curry leaves - 2 Sprig
Kodampuli - 5 Pieces
Oil - 3 Tablespoon
Mustard - ½ Teaspoon
Fenugreek powder - ¼ Teaspoon
Salt To Taste
Method of Preparation
Grind chilli powder, coriander, turmeric, garlic and ½ ginger to a paste. Soak the ‘Kodampuli’ in one cup of water. Heat oil in the pan . Splutter mustard seeds. Fry the cut onions and ginger, when brown add 2 cups of water, salt and soaked Kodampuli together with water. Boil and add fish pieces. Allow it to boil again. Add fenugreek powder and cook till gravy thickens and stir it occasionally. Season it with curry leaves. Remove from fire.
